目的建立工作场所空气中正己烷、丙酮、丁酮、乙酸乙酯、乙酸丁酯同时测定的热解吸气相色谱方法。方法按照《工作场所空气中有毒物质检测方法研究规范》的要求进行实验室实验及现场实验。结果该方法的重现性好,平均相对标准偏差在4.9%以内;方法的最低检测浓度均在2.4mg/m3以内;热解吸效率均在80%以上;空气中正己烷、丙酮、丁酮、乙酸乙酯、乙酸丁酯等在该方法条件下可同时分别测定。结论该方法各项指标均达到《工作场所空气中有毒物质检测方法研究规范》的要求,适用于工作场所空气中正己烷、丙酮、丁酮、乙酸乙酯、乙酸丁酯的同时现场监测。
Objective To establish a simultaneous pyrolysis gas chromatographic method for the simultaneous determination of n-hexane, acetone, methyl ethyl ketone, ethyl acetate and butyl acetate in the workplace. Methods The laboratory experiments and field experiments were conducted in accordance with the requirements of the “Study Norms for the Detection of Toxic Substances in the Air at Work”. Results The method showed good reproducibility and the average relative standard deviation (RSD) was within 4.9%. The minimum detection concentration of the method was within 2.4 mg / m 3 and the thermal desorption efficiency was above 80%. The n-hexane, acetone and methyl ethyl ketone , Ethyl acetate, butyl acetate, etc. under the conditions of the method can be separately measured. Conclusion All the indexes of the method meet the requirements of the “Research Criteria for the Detection of Toxic Substances in the Air at Workplace” and are suitable for on-site monitoring of n-hexane, acetone, methyl ethyl ketone, ethyl acetate and butyl acetate in the air of the workplace.
